"The window is leaking" is where most reports start and where most misdiagnoses start too. Three different failures produce water at a window, and only one of them involves the window assembly itself. Telling them apart before anyone quotes a repair is the whole game, because the fixes range from a day of recaulking to pulling the unit out of the wall.

Cracked and debonded sealant joint at a curtain wall window sill on a Vancouver tower, rust staining on the concrete below and rope access lines beside the frame.

The window is a system, and the frame is its strongest part

A modern window on a Vancouver tower or Burnaby mid-rise is really four things: the glass unit, the frame that drains it, the sealant joint that ties the frame to the wall, and the sill pan hidden underneath as the last line of defence. The extruded frame is the component least likely to fail; it is factory-made, tested, and designed to collect and shed water through its weep holes. The site-built parts around it, the joint and the pan, carry decades of UV, movement, and the sideways rain this coast is known for. They fail first, and they fail quietly.

That distribution of failure matters for scope. When the perimeter joint is the problem, the repair belongs to a sealant and caulking program, and the window never moves. When the sill pan is the problem, the conversation gets bigger, and confirming the diagnosis first becomes worth every hour it takes.

Three failures, three signatures

Perimeter seal failure

Where it fails: The sealant joint between the window frame and the surrounding cladding or concrete.

What you see: Leak tracks rain events and wind direction. Water shows at the head or jamb inside, or stains the wall beside the window rather than the sill. Outside, the bead is cracked, debonded, or pulled away from one side of the joint.

What the fix looks like: Cut out and replace the joint with the right sealant and backer rod. The window stays. This is the most common and most repairable of the three.

Glazing unit failure

Where it fails: The sealed insulating glass unit itself, or the glazing seal holding it in the frame.

What you see: Fogging or condensation between the panes means the unit seal has failed, but that is a comfort and energy problem, and it rarely leaks liquid water. Water weeping from the glazing stop or frame corners during rain points at the glazing seal or gaskets.

What the fix looks like: Reseal the glazing (wet seal) or replace the sealed unit. The frame stays in the wall either way.

Sill pan failure

Where it fails: The waterproof pan under the window that catches water passing the frame and drains it back out.

What you see: Water shows below the window, at the sill inside, or in the suite underneath, often only in sustained wind-driven rain. The window and its perimeter can look perfect, because the pan does its work out of sight and fails out of sight.

What the fix looks like: The hardest of the three: the pan sits under the window, so the repair usually means removing the unit or rebuilding the sill detail. Confirming the pan is the culprit with water testing first matters, precisely because the repair is invasive.

How the diagnosis actually runs

The evidence starts inside: where exactly does water show, and when? Head and jamb point up and sideways, toward the perimeter joint or the head flashing. Sill and below point down, toward the pan. Then the exterior gets inspected up close, which on a high-rise means rope access, because a debonded joint edge or a hairline split in a sealant bead is invisible from the ground. When inspection alone cannot settle it, controlled water testing isolates one component at a time: mask the joint and spray the glazing, then reverse it. For disputed or stubborn leaks, the calibrated version of that test is ASTM E1105, which adds negative air pressure inside the suite to reproduce wind-driven rain. One caution that saves stratas money: water at a window does not prove a window failure at all. Water entering at a roof-to-wall junction or a cladding joint above can travel down the wall and exit at the window head, framing the innocent. Questions worth asking before approving any window repair

For a council or manager weighing a quote, three questions separate a diagnosis from a guess. Which of the three components failed, and what test showed it? If the answer is "we will recaulk and see," the scope is a hope. Does the repair address the water path or the water evidence? Replacing interior drywall without touching the exterior detail treats the symptom. And if the sill pan is named, what confirmed it? Pan repairs are the invasive end of the range, and nobody should open a wall or pull a unit on an unverified suspicion. A contractor who welcomes these questions is describing work they can stand behind.

Why this matters more here than most places

Metro Vancouver's exposure is unforgiving to window details. Vancouver International Airport records an average of 1,189 mm of precipitation a year (1991 to 2020 normals), and a meaningful share of it arrives in wind-driven storms that load the south and southeast elevations hardest. A perimeter joint that would last decades in a dry climate gets tested here every autumn. West Vancouver and North Vancouver buildings add salt air and mountain freeze-thaw on top.

The pattern we see across strata portfolios is consistent: windows get blamed, sealant joints and sill pans are guilty. Getting that diagnosis right, once, is cheaper than every alternative.

Quick answers

Why is my window leaking when it rains?

A window that leaks in rain usually has a failed detail around it rather than a failed window. The usual suspects, in order: the perimeter sealant joint between frame and cladding, the sill pan under the unit, and the glazing seals holding the glass. Wind-driven rain finds whichever one has opened. Diagnosis means working out which path the water takes, because the three repairs differ enormously in scope.

How can I tell if a window leak is the perimeter sealant?

Perimeter sealant leaks track storms and show at the head or jamb, or stain the wall beside the window. Up close, the bead is cracked, chalky, or debonded from one side of the joint. A controlled water test on the joint alone, with the glazing masked off, confirms it. On Vancouver towers we run those tests from rope access so each joint can be isolated and sprayed in sequence.

What is a sill pan and how does it fail?

A sill pan is a waterproof tray under the window, formed from membrane or metal, that catches any water getting past the frame and drains it back outside. It fails when the membrane was lapped wrong, the end dams were left off, a fastener punctured it, or it was simply never installed. A failed pan sends water into the wall below the window, which is why sill pan leaks so often appear in the suite underneath.

What does fogging between window panes mean?

Fog or condensation between the panes means the edge seal of the insulating glass unit has failed and moist air is getting into the cavity. It ruins visibility and the unit's insulating value, but it is a sealed-unit failure rather than a water leak: fogged units rarely let liquid water into the suite. The fix is replacing the glass unit, and it can usually be scheduled as maintenance rather than treated as an active leak.

Is the window itself usually the cause of a window leak?

Rarely. Aluminum and vinyl frames are factory-made drainage systems, and the frame extrusions themselves almost never let water through. What fails is everything built around the window on site: the perimeter sealant, the sill pan, the head flashing, and the tie-in to the weather barrier. That is good news for stratas, because it means most "window leaks" are repairable details, and wholesale window replacement is often the wrong scope.

Do leaking windows need to be replaced?

Most leaking windows stay right where they are. A failed perimeter joint gets recaulked, failed glazing gets resealed or the glass unit swapped, and a failed head flashing gets rebuilt, all without removing the frame. Replacement enters the conversation when the sill pan has failed and the sill must be rebuilt anyway, or when the units are at end of life for other reasons. Diagnose first; the repair scope follows the diagnosis.

Why does a window only leak in wind-driven rain?

Wind does two things vertical rain cannot: it pushes water sideways and upward into joints that gravity normally protects, and it pressurizes the wall face so water gets driven through small openings. A window that leaks only in a southeasterly blow has a defect that needs that pressure, typically an open perimeter joint or a breached sill pan on the exposed elevation. That timing detail alone narrows the search considerably.

What are window weep holes and should they be sealed?

Weep holes are the small drainage slots in the bottom of a window frame that let water collected in the frame drain back outside. They are supposed to be there, and sealing them is one of the classic well-intentioned mistakes: blocked weeps trap water inside the frame until it finds a path inward. If water dribbles from a weep during rain, the frame drainage is working. Keep weeps clear, never caulk them shut.

How are window leaks tested on a high-rise?

The reliable method is controlled water testing from the exterior, isolating one detail at a time: glazing first, then perimeter joints, then the sill zone, while someone watches inside. On towers, technicians rig on ropes to reach each window in the stack. Where a leak is disputed or has survived previous repairs, a calibrated spray test to the ASTM E1105 standard adds interior negative pressure to reproduce wind-driven rain conditions.

Are windows common property in a BC strata?

In most BC strata plans, windows on the building exterior are common property, which puts their repair with the strata corporation rather than the owner, but the strata plan and bylaws govern each building and there are exceptions. The practical takeaway for an owner with a leaking window: report it to council in writing and let the source be diagnosed, because responsibility follows where the water enters, and that is exactly what the diagnosis establishes.
